site stats

Peripheral i/o and memory mapped i/o

WebWith memory mapped I/O, there is a single address space for memory locations and I/O drives. With isolated I/Ok, the address space for I/O is. isolated from that from memory, since the bus may be equipped with memory read and right plus input and output command lines With memory mapped I/O, there is a single address space for memory locations ... Web10 rows · Dec 1, 2024 · This linking is called Interfacing. The interfacing of the I/O devices …

3.3.9. Memory and I/O Organization - Intel

WebMay 11, 2024 · #8085microprocessor Comparison of Memory Mapped IO and Peripheral Mapped IO interfacing in 8085 Microprocessor WebWhen processor use the central memory (RAM) to communicate with peripheral devices then it is called Memory mapped I/O. In this case, all external devices are mapped in the same way as RAM and ROM are mapped to the processor. That means all the peripheral devices can be accessed as similar we access memory. hardware stores in oconto falls https://duvar-dekor.com

How does memory mapped I/O (MMIO) work on ARM architectures?

Web1. Peripheral-mapped IO is the same as the port-mapped one. It is using a distinct address space, and the addresses are known as port numbers. The other one is the memory mapped IO, which is using the same address space as the main memory, such that it has some specific control registers at specific memory addresses instead of "ports". Share. WebThis short video explains what is memory mapped I/O. Visit the book website for more information: http://web.eece.maine.edu/~zhu/book WebLecture 15 Memory and I O interface Texas A amp M University June 18th, 2024 - Lecture 15 Memory and I O interface n The memory or I O device asserts Data Transfer Acknowledge n The peripheral transfers data on the next rising Memory mapped I O Wikipedia June 20th, 2024 - Memory mapped I O MMIO and port which port is the hardware stores in odon indiana

Memory-mapped I/O and port-mapped I/O - Wikipedia

Category:[PATCH 00/11] netlink: memory mapped I/O - lkml.kernel.org

Tags:Peripheral i/o and memory mapped i/o

Peripheral i/o and memory mapped i/o

Merits of I O-mapped I O and demerits of memory-mapped I O

WebFeb 14, 2024 · Peripheral MappedI/O It uses an 8-bit address Unlike the memory mapped i/o, it can connect a total of 256 input devices and 256 output devices. Since it has only an 8 … Web12.3.1 Memory-Mapped I/O. A memory-mapped peripheral device is connected to the CPU's address and data lines exactly like regular memory, so whenever the CPU writes to or reads from the address associated with the peripheral device, the CPU transfers data to or from the device. This mechanism has several benefits and only a few disadvantages.

Peripheral i/o and memory mapped i/o

Did you know?

WebThe ZB25VQ40/20 of non-volatile flash memory device supports the standard Serial Peripheral Interface (SPI). Traditional SPI single bit serial input and output (Single I/O or SIO) is supported as well as optional two bit (Dual I/O or DIO) and four bit (quad I/O) serial protocols. This multiple width interface is called SPI Multi-I/O or MIO.

WebJan 17, 2013 · Memory-mapped I/O. January 17, 2013 by vir2013. Memory-mapped I/O and port I/O (also called isolated I/O or port-mapped I/O abbreviated PMIO) are two … WebJan 18, 2024 · (Memory Mapped Input Output) Accessing main memory and peripheral controller memory using the same address register in the computer. For instance, a

WebAn I/O address, also called a "port address," references a separate memory space on PC peripheral boards, similar to memory-mapped peripherals that use blocks of memory. Peripherals often use both ... WebWhen processor use the central memory (RAM) to communicate with peripheral devices then it is called Memory mapped I/O. In this case, all external devices are mapped in the …

WebWe would like to show you a description here but the site won’t allow us.

WebMmiotrace was built for reverse engineering any memory-mapped IO device with the Nouveau project as the first real user. Only x86 and x86_64 architectures are supported. Out-of-tree mmiotrace was originally modified for mainline inclusion and ftrace framework by Pekka Paalanen < pq @ iki . fi >. change password microsoft work accountDifferent CPU-to-device communication methods, such as memory mapping, do not affect the direct memory access(DMA) for a device, because, by definition, DMA is a memory-to-device communication method that bypasses the CPU. Hardware interrupts are another communication method between the CPU … See more Since the caches mediate accesses to memory addresses, data written to different addresses may reach the peripherals' memory … See more Address decoding types, in which a device may decode addresses completely or incompletely, include the following: Complete (exhaustive) decoding 1. 1:1 mapping of unique … See more A simple system built around an 8-bit microprocessor might provide 16-bit address lines, allowing it to address up to 64 kibibytes (KiB) of memory. On such a system, the first … See more In Windows-based computers, memory can also be accessed via specific drivers such as DOLLx8KD which gives I/O access in 8-, 16- and 32-bit on most Windows platforms starting from Windows 95 up to Windows 7. Installing … See more change password my accountWebMemory-mapped I/O and port-mapped I/O are two complementary methods of performing input/output between the central processing unit and peripheral devices in a computer. … hardware stores in ohioWebHowever, as far as the peripheral is concerned, both methods are really identical. Memory mapped I/O is mapped into the same address space as program memory and/or user memory, and is accessed in the same way. Port mapped I/O uses a separate, dedicated address space and is accessed via a dedicated set of microprocessor instructions. change password never expire linuxWebJul 30, 2024 · I/O is any general-purpose port used by processor/controller to handle peripherals connected to it. I/O mapped I/Os have a separate address space from the memory. So, total addressed capacity is the number of I/Os connected and memory connected. Separate I/O-related instructions are used to access I/Os. A separate signal is … change password mysql userWebJul 30, 2024 · I/O is any general-purpose port used by processor/controller to handle peripherals connected to it. I/O mapped I/Os have a separate address space from the … change password never expireWebJul 30, 2024 · I/O is any general-purpose port used by processor/controller to handle peripherals connected to it. I/O mapped I/Os have a separate address space from the memory. So, total addressed capacity is the number of I/Os connected and a memory connected. Separate I/O-related instructions are used to access I/Os. change password nys dmv